Officer-Java Microservices-C10-Hybrid-Pune

Posted:
7/24/2025, 4:15:44 PM

Location(s):
Pune, Maharashtra, India ⋅ Maharashtra, India

Experience Level(s):
Junior ⋅ Mid Level ⋅ Senior

Field(s):
DevOps & Infrastructure ⋅ Software Engineering

Job Title: Java Developer  
Location: Pune
Experience: 2-4 Years  
Job Description:  We are seeking a skilled Java Developer with 2-4 years of experience to join our dynamic team. The ideal candidate will have a strong background in Java development and be proficient in various frameworks and tools. You will be responsible for designing, developing, and maintaining high-quality software applications.  

Key Responsibilities:  

  • Design, develop, and maintain Java-based applications.
  • Collaborate with cross-functional teams to define, design, and ship new features.
  • Write well-designed, testable, and efficient code.
  • Ensure the best possible performance, quality, and responsiveness of applications.
  • Identify and correct bottlenecks and fix bugs.
  • Help maintain code quality, organization, and automation.
  • Participate in code reviews and contribute to team knowledge sharing.

Required Skills:  

  • Strong proficiency in Java, with a good understanding of its ecosystems.
  • Experience with Spring Boot and other Spring frameworks.
  • Familiarity with RESTful APIs and web services.
  • Knowledge of SQL and experience with relational databases.
  • Experience with version control systems, such as Git.
  • Understanding of object-oriented programming principles.
  • Familiarity with build tools such as Maven or Gradle.
  • Excellent problem-solving skills and attention to detail.

Preferred Skills:  

  • Familiarity with containerization tools like Docker/open shift
  • Experience with CI/CD pipelines/build tools

Education:  
Bachelor’s degree in Computer Science, Information Technology, or a related field.


This job description provides a high-level review of the types of work performed. Other job-related duties may be assigned as required.

------------------------------------------------------

Job Family Group:

Technology

------------------------------------------------------

Job Family:

Applications Development

------------------------------------------------------

Time Type:

Full time

------------------------------------------------------

Most Relevant Skills

Please see the requirements listed above.

------------------------------------------------------

Other Relevant Skills

For complementary skills, please see above and/or contact the recruiter.

------------------------------------------------------

Citi is an equal opportunity employer, and qualified candidates will receive consideration without regard to their race, color, religion, sex, sexual orientation, gender identity, national origin, disability, status as a protected veteran, or any other characteristic protected by law.

 

If you are a person with a disability and need a reasonable accommodation to use our search tools and/or apply for a career opportunity review Accessibility at Citi.

View Citi’s EEO Policy Statement and the Know Your Rights poster.